Do smart gates and latches meet Florida's pool safety code?
Yes. The Florida Residential Swimming Pool Safety Act (FS 515.29) requires a barrier that is non-climbable and has a self-closing, self-latching gate. Why do fence posts in Wright, FL need concrete footings if there's no frost line?
The IRC mandates footings for structural stability, not just frost. In Wright Proper, with a 150 MPH V-ult wind rating, a 4-foot-deep concrete footing anchors the post against overturning forces from coastal gusts off US-98. Posts set in soil alone will fail during peak storm season.
What preparation is required before digging fence post holes?
Florida law mandates a Sunshine 811 utility locate request at least three full business days before excavation. Hitting a gas or fiber line in Wright Proper incurs major repair costs and liabilities.
